2D waveguides
(Not dated. From problems.tex)
In one dimension, the solution of the wave equation can be split into
two traveling wave equations, which can be easily discretizised using
waveguides. In more dimensions, this doesn't work. How to work around
that? Basically, I'd like to know what exactly is the complexity and
error trade--off for simulating 2D and 3D waves. Probably, the only
way to do this is using finite element methods, but, there must be
some hacks floating in nD hack space.
